Advertisement

该代码为EEGLAB的xdf导入器,即matlabresample代码。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
该代码专注于MATLAB中的重采样功能,主要针对.xdf文件格式的导入器。通常,.xdf文件是由LabRecorder默认文件记录器生成的。LabRecorder用于记录多个流的数据集合,包括所有时间序列数据以及相关的元数据,并将这些信息整合到一个统一的XDF文件中。XDF格式(可扩展数据格式)是时间序列数据及其元数据的通用标准,与LSL联合开发,旨在确保广泛的兼容性,具体细节请参考相关文档。 对于EEGLAB的使用而言,可以通过插件管理器(mneu项目文件 > 插件管理器)安装名为xdfimport的插件(也常被称为xdf-EEGLAB),该插件的代码与Mobilab共享MATLAB导入功能。通过文件导入菜单可以便捷地导入XDF文件。值得注意的是,MobilabEEGLAB插件还提供了将多个流重新采样为统一采样率的代码,这是一种值得考虑的替代方案。 此外,用户也可以从命令行导入这些XDF文件:在LabRecorder或任何其他兼容的记录应用程序中记录会话后,利用该文件夹中的函数将其导入到MATLAB环境中。 值得强调的是,EEGLAB插件的架构使得它能够有效地处理和利用EEGLAB和BCILAB/MoBILAB之间的集成。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Matlab resampleXDF-EEGLAB:适用于EEGLABXDF
    优质
    本项目提供了一套用于处理神经科学数据的工具,包括改进版的Matlab resample代码和一个能将XDF格式文件转换为EEGLAB可读取格式的实用程序。 这段文字介绍了MATLAB中的.xdf文件导入器的使用方法。.xdf 文件通常由LabRecorder创建,该程序将一系列记录流及其所有数据(时间序列、标记以及元数据)合并到单个XDF格式文件中。这种格式是由LSL联合开发的一种通用的时间序列和元数据存储方式。 在EEGLAB插件管理器里安装名为“xdfimport”的插件后,可以通过该软件的导入菜单来加载.xdf 文件。此外,Mobilab EEGLAB 插件也提供了将多个流重新采样为相同采样率的功能,这可能是一个有用的替代方案。 通过LabRecorder或其他兼容的应用程序记录会话之后,可以使用MATLAB中的相关函数将其导入到软件中进行进一步的分析和处理。需要注意的是EEGLAB插件结构使得这些功能可以在不同的工作环境中实现(例如BCILAB或MoBILAB)。
  • R语言转MATLAB-Neuroscanio:Neuroscan数据至EEGLAB功能
    优质
    本工具利用R语言编写,旨在实现将神经扫描(Neuroscan)采集的数据转换为MATLAB EEGLAB兼容格式的功能,便于进行脑电数据分析与处理。 R软件代码可以转换为MATLAB以导入Neuroscan的二进制文件(如.CNT、.EEG)以及历元文件(.DAT)、事件文件(.EV2)。此外,还支持从命令行导入NeuroscanASCII文本位置文件,并且具有将连续CNT文件导出为beta版本的功能。不过根据经验,读取Neuroscan格式的文件并非易事,通用读取功能可能不存在。 这里提供了一些旧工具以帮助进行数据处理。尽管大多数文档来自2002年,但它们仍对某些研究人员有用。 我们通过NEUROSCAN3在WINDOWS/DOS系统下发现的功能是有效的。然而,没有这些程序的源代码,并且尝试在UNIX环境下读取同样的数据遇到了困难。 此文件夹中的CNTTOASC(不再可以从Neuroscan获取)是一个相关工具。另外还有来自Neuroscan网站上的CNT2BIN用于读取.CNT文件的程序,以及一个名为CNT2ASC的链接版本,但这些源代码目前不起作用,无法正确输出或清空文件内容,并提示存在问题。 以上介绍了一些可以尝试使用的工具和方法来处理Neuroscan格式的数据。
  • Autopoi:仅需5行可实现Excel出功能
    优质
    Autopoi是一款便捷工具,利用它,用户可以轻松地通过仅仅五行代码来完成Excel文件的导入和导出操作,极大地简化了数据处理流程。 AutoPOI(Excel 和 Word 简易工具类)旨在实现自动化操作,使从未接触过 POI 的用户也能轻松快速地完成 Excel 导入导出及 Word 模板导出等功能。利用 AutoPOI,仅需五行代码即可达成上述功能。最新版本为 1.3(发布日期:2021-04-25)。 AutoPOI 主要特点如下: 1. 设计精巧、使用简单; 2. 接口丰富,扩展方便; 3. 默认值多,实现“少写代码、高效工作”; 4. 支持 AbstractView 功能,在 Web 导出时更加直观简便。 以下是 AutoPOI 的几个主要工具类: 1. ExcelExportUtil:用于处理普通和模板的 Excel 导出功能。 2. ExcelImportUtil:负责执行 Excel 文件导入操作。 3. WordExportUtil:提供 docx 格式的 Word 模板导出支持(暂时不支持包含图片 bug 的 .doc 版本)。
  • 在Eclipse中飞行小鸟可运行
    优质
    本教程指导如何在Eclipse开发环境中加载和运行《飞行的小鸟》游戏的开源代码,适合初学者快速入门Android游戏开发。 该资源包含了飞行小鸟的代码及其图片,图片比较特别,全是自己制作的。喜欢的朋友可以下载,并直接新建一个Java项目导入文件即可运行。
  • NC65Excel
    优质
    本项目专注于NC65系统的Excel代码导入功能,旨在简化数据处理流程,提升工作效率。通过详细教程和实用示例,帮助用户轻松掌握操作方法。 在UAP平台(NC65)上实现导入Excel的方法代码如下所示,仅供参考。 由于您并未提供具体的代码示例或详细描述,请根据您的实际需求编写相应的实现逻辑。如果需要进一步的帮助或者有具体问题可以随时提问。
  • Java- import java.util.Scanner;
    优质
    这段Java代码使用了import语句来引入java.util.Scanner类,此类常用于获取控制台输入数据,在程序开发中常用以实现用户交互功能。 在Java编程语言中,`import`语句用于引入所需库或包中的类。例如,在本例中使用 `import java.util.Scanner;` 语句导入了 `java.util` 包下的 `Scanner` 类。该类主要用于从键盘或其他输入流读取数据。 以下是 `Scanner` 类的主要功能: 1. **读取基本类型**:可以读取整型(`int`)、浮点型(`double`)和字符型(`char`)等基本类型的数据。 ```java Scanner input = new Scanner(System.in); int num = input.nextInt(); ``` 2. **读取字符串**:使用 `next()` 方法可以读取一个单词,而 `nextLine()` 可以读取整行内容。 ```java String word = input.next(); String line = input.nextLine(); ``` 3. **读取特定格式的数据**:如日期、货币等。需配合 `useDelimiter()` 方法来改变分隔符。 ```java input.useDelimiter(,); double[] numbers = new double[5]; for (int i = 0; i < numbers.length; i++) { numbers[i] = input.nextDouble(); } ``` 4. **跳过指定字符或模式**:使用 `skip()` 方法可以跳过特定的字符或匹配正则表达式的部分。 ```java input.skip(aPattern); ``` 5. **判断是否还有更多输入数据**:`hasNext()` 方法用于检查是否有更多的输入数据等待读取。 ```java while (input.hasNext()) { 处理输入 } ``` 在 `main.java` 文件中,通常会看到 `public static void main(String[] args)` 方法。这是Java程序的入口点,在这里编写程序的主要逻辑,并使用 `Scanner` 类来获取用户输入、处理数据并输出结果。 另外,“README.txt”文件通常是项目或代码的说明文档,可能包含关于如何运行程序、项目的具体目标和作者信息等内容。在实际开发中,这个文件非常重要,因为它帮助其他开发者了解项目的基本情况。 结合以上信息可以假设 `main.java` 文件可能包含一个简单的命令行应用程序使用了 `Scanner` 类从用户那里获取输入,并根据用户的输入执行相应的操作。该程序可能是学习和理解如何使用 `Scanner` 类的一个基础示例,或者是一个更复杂应用的一部分,在这些情况下,“Scanner”类是获取用户输入的关键组件。 在进一步分析 `main.java` 的源代码之前,我们无法得知具体的实现细节。
  • C# DLL注-C#注
    优质
    这段内容提供了一个用于C#编程语言的DLL注入方法和源码。通过该代码,开发者可以实现将一个动态链接库(DLL)注入到另一个进程中的功能。此教程适合有一定基础的C#程序员学习研究。不过请注意,在使用此类技术时需遵守相关法律法规,并确保其用途正当合法。 C# DLL注入源码与C#注入器源码。
  • VBA宏自动更新FTP模块完成升级
    优质
    本段介绍一种利用VBA宏代码实现自动化升级的方法,通过将新的FTP模块导入现有程序即可轻松完成软件或工具包的更新。此方法简化了维护和分发过程,提高了效率。 为了支持个人原创并方便客户使用Excel模板中的VBA宏代码实现功能升级,我开发了一个自动更新模块。这个模块通过生成FTP脚本下载最新的宏代码块来实现在用户端的自动更新。 具体来说,该模块在FTP服务器上放置一个名为ver.txt的文件,其中包含了版本号、更新日期以及可选的注释或说明信息。当检测到本地Excel中autoupgrade_main模块中的版本号与FTP上的不同,则会下载并应用最新的宏代码块(bas, cls, frm格式)。 每次对模板进行修改时,请记得在导出新的VBA代码前先更新autoupgrade_main的版本号,以确保用户能够接收到正确的最新功能。此外,该模块还支持通过手工配置从共享服务器上获取更新的功能,虽然当前未使用到copyfilexxx方法及其相关代码。 总的来说,这个自动升级方案大大简化了客户在每次模板修改后的操作流程,并提高了工作效率。
  • C# Excel出源.rar
    优质
    这是一个包含了使用C#编程语言进行Excel文件导入和导出操作的源代码压缩包,适用于需要处理Excel数据的开发者。 用C#编写的Excel导入导出源代码在项目中使用多年,稳定性与速度表现良好。代码能够判断Excel版本、检查文件是否存在以及完成操作后是否自动打开等。此外还支持CSV格式的导入导出功能。使用时需要先引用DLL文件夹里的Microsoft.Office.Interop.Excel.dll。部分源代码采用了谢堂文(Darren Xie)编写的内容,未做任何修改,并保留了作者姓名以示感谢。
  • Excel数据MySQL
    优质
    本项目提供了一套完整的解决方案,用于将Excel表格中的数据高效地导入到MySQL数据库中。通过简洁明了的源代码实现自动化操作,简化数据迁移流程。 C#源码可以用来实现将Excel表格数据导入到数据库的功能。这段文字描述了使用C#编程语言编写代码来处理从Excel文件读取数据并将其插入或更新至指定的数据库中的过程,通常涉及利用如NPOI、EPPlus等库帮助解析和操作Excel文件,并通过ADO.NET或其他ORM框架与数据库进行交互。